pub struct Mark(/* private fields */);
Expand description
A mark is a unique id associated with a macro expansion.
Implementations§
source§impl Mark
impl Mark
pub fn fresh(parent: Mark) -> Self
sourcepub const fn root() -> Self
pub const fn root() -> Self
The mark of the theoretical expansion that generates freshly parsed, unexpanded AST.
pub fn as_u32(self) -> u32
pub fn from_u32(raw: u32) -> Mark
pub fn parent(self) -> Mark
pub fn is_builtin(self) -> bool
pub fn set_is_builtin(self, is_builtin: bool)
pub fn is_descendant_of(self, ancestor: Mark) -> bool
